The more he watches, studying with deep eyes that go lengths beyond understanding to hide every bit of his feelings, the anger, hatred, all of his dislike from Kid that continues to bottle up and squeeze the bottle ever tighter, the more he is sure Kid will never last long. He is weak. He is small, stupid, as the words that endlessly pour from his mouth diligently confirm without hesitation for their barer, everything Zhu never wants to become.
Even in the darkest hours of his life and the days that come too quickly to end his life does he still carry on his vows to never fall into such a state. Pride will not be taken from his hands. Not from Death, not from either of his parents, not from the weakling that his mother has attached herself onto without a second thought as of her actions, and surely not Kid.
But he breaks. A scowl, sneering with mouth now deconstructing itself into a mess of wrinkles that clot around one another, tearing open their stitched bellies to reveal teeth broken cracked into points and jagged peaks. They do not dare part as they left themselves become exposed, a last symbol of strength as his willpower finally succumbs to his emotions.
Hobgoblin’s wail falls short as the dragons arrive, pulling together the separate pieces of his mouth and letting the puzzle pieces fit back into one another's’ places. Once his body has found itself in a whole position does his skin, bones, muscles, everything with mercy to his brain and soul, slip and slide into one another, mixing and searching for their new hands to hold as his body contorts to it’s master’s request. From the other side escapes a black cat, landing with grace as his paws kiss the earth, instantly rupturing into movement as yellow eyes trail a singular red form.
As if under the cue of his dear father’s presence, Zhu’s roughly but quietly eases back into the previous resting form, rising into his stance without even a bat of a lash towards Kid. He doesn’t see the quick change of the older boy’s face nor want to acknowledge the feeling of embarrassment that is coming along slowly. Would his father judge him for befriending without thought? For choosing to be around something as lowly as Kid? Any expression that Volterra generates, either facial or bodily, hangs under the watchful eyes of his son.
Kid is the one to break, and in return for his outburst, gains the slow turning of Zhu’s head in his direction, staring with the same eyes as before, letting his anger grow into a mass pleading for release. The tail hanging behind his legs halts and promptly coils until the last strand of hair no longer sweeps the earth. It swings once, twice, three times in this position as the boy’s ears lean forward, drinking all of his words.
The short amount of words directed towards him is ignored. Somewhere else, Hobgoblin chirps once for the crimson dragon’s attention, calling someone he’s not sure if he should consider a friend down to his side to enjoy the show with him.
Volterra, at last, like the shining beacon of the aging boy’s life, gives the cue. Release your rage.
His lips spread with the sensation of having once been glued together, rising his eyes to meet his father’s, gazing with intent to please and bring pride to his father’s heart. “Apa.” Words roll out of his mouth like hard stones and weigh the same.
Nem. Heavier and coarser this time.
“Harc csak Kid.”
With this, his moon eyes glare in the direction of his brother, waiting almost impatiently for the cue to lunge his ‘brother.’
